Background
A pressure transmitter is a device that converts pressure into a pneumatic signal or an electric signal for control and remote transmission. It can convert the physical pressure parameters sensed by the load cell sensor into standard electric signals for the secondary instruments such as indicating alarm, recorder and regulator to measure, indicate and regulate the process.
When the pressure transmitter is produced, the shell of the pressure transmitter needs to be painted, so that certain protection is formed on the outer surface of the transmitter. At present, when the pressure transmitter is used for spraying paint, the pressure transmitter is usually placed on a conveying belt and conveyed to the lower part of an air injection mechanism through the conveying belt, and the pressure transmitter on the upper part of the conveying belt needs to have a certain interval so as to prevent the two adjacent groups of pressure transmitters from being scratched to cause damage, so that paint liquid can inevitably fall on the conveying belt when the air injection mechanism is used for spraying paint, the waste of the paint liquid is caused, and meanwhile, the subsequent cleaning difficulty of the conveying belt can be improved.

Example 1
Referring to fig. 1-3, the embodiment provides a paint spraying apparatus for producing an intelligent pressure transmitter of internet of things, which includes a box 1, a conveying assembly disposed at the bottom inside the box 1, and a paint spraying assembly disposed above the conveying assembly, specifically, the paint spraying assembly includes a storage barrel 16 fixedly connected to the inner wall of the box 1 through a support rod 21, and a plurality of discharge holes 17 disposed at the bottom of the storage barrel 16, a material blocking cover 15 is rotatably disposed outside the storage barrel 16, a feed pipe 22 is disposed at one end of the storage barrel 16 away from the support rod 21, the feed pipe 22 is connected to an external spray gun (not shown), a notch 18 is disposed on the material blocking cover 15, a support sleeve 19 is fixedly disposed at an end of the material blocking cover 15, a second gear 20 is disposed on the support sleeve 19, a third support 12 is fixedly disposed at the top inside the box 1, the bottom of the third bracket 12 is rotatably provided with a first gear 13, the side of the first gear 13 is connected with an external motor (not shown) through a first rotating shaft 14, and the first gear 13 is meshed with a second gear 20.
The shell of the pressure transmitter to be painted is arranged on the upper part of the conveying assembly, the shell of the pressure transmitter is sequentially conveyed to the lower part of the painting assembly by the conveying assembly, atomized paint liquid is conveyed into the storage barrel 16 through the feeding pipe 22 by an external spray gun and is sprayed out from a plurality of discharge holes 17 at the bottom of the storage barrel 16, so that the shell of the pressure transmitter above the conveying assembly is sequentially painted, the first gear 13 is driven to rotate by an external motor, the supporting sleeve 19 and the material blocking cover 15 are driven to rotate by the meshing effect of the first gear 13 and the second gear 20, when a notch 18 on the material blocking cover 15 rotates to the lower part, the discharge hole 17 is exposed at the moment, the paint liquid in the storage barrel 16 can be sprayed out from the discharge hole 17, and the painting operation of the shell of the pressure transmitter is realized; along with keeping off the continuation of material cover 17 and rotating the in-process in the breach 18 by the below, keep off material cover 15 this moment and can shelter from discharge opening 17, the unable discharge opening 17 blowout of following of lacquer liquid that is located the 16 inner chambers of storage section of thick bamboo to prevent at the pressure transmitter shell in proper order transportation process, lacquer liquid falls between adjacent pressure transmitter shell, thereby avoid causing the waste of lacquer liquid, also reduced the subsequent clearance degree of difficulty of transport assembly simultaneously.
Specifically, the conveying assembly comprises two groups of first supports 2 and belt wheels 3 rotatably arranged on the upper portions of the two groups of first supports 2, the belt wheels 3 on the upper portions of the two groups of first supports 2 are connected through a conveying belt 4, and one group of belt wheels 3 is controlled by an external motor (not shown) to rotate.
Will treat that the pressure transmitter shell interval of spraying paint prevents on 4 upper portions of conveyer belt, drives band pulley 3 through external motor and rotates, and then drives 4 operation of conveyer belt to will treat that the pressure transmitter shell of spraying paint carries to the subassembly below of spraying paint in proper order, realize the continuous high efficiency of pressure transmitter shell and spray paint.
Further, the inside clearance subassembly that still sets up of box 1 is concrete, the clearance subassembly is including fixed setting up the roof 9, the fixed second support 7 that sets up in roof 9 bottom of supporting of box inner wall and rotation setting are in the clearance roller 6 of second support 7 bottom, 6 tip of clearance roller pass through second pivot 8 and link to each other with external motor (not shown), and 6 lateral walls of clearance roller are fixed and are provided with clearance layer 5, clearance layer 5 with 4 tops of conveyer belt are pasted.
Drive cleaning roller 6 through external motor and rotate, and then drive cleaning layer 5 and rotate, utilize cleaning layer 5 to clear up the adnexed a small amount of lacquer liquid in 4 upper portions of conveyer belt to prevent that lacquer liquid from the adhesion all the time on 4 upper portions of conveyer belt.
Specifically, the cleaning layer 5 is a brush layer or a sponge layer.
The working principle of the embodiment is as follows: the shell of the pressure transmitter to be painted is arranged on the upper part of the conveying assembly, the shell of the pressure transmitter is sequentially conveyed to the lower part of the painting assembly by the conveying assembly, atomized paint liquid is conveyed into the storage barrel 16 through the feeding pipe 22 by an external spray gun and is sprayed out from a plurality of discharge holes 17 at the bottom of the storage barrel 16, so that the shell of the pressure transmitter above the conveying assembly is sequentially painted, the first gear 13 is driven to rotate by an external motor, the supporting sleeve 19 and the material blocking cover 15 are driven to rotate by the meshing effect of the first gear 13 and the second gear 20, when a notch 18 on the material blocking cover 15 rotates to the lower part, the discharge hole 17 is exposed at the moment, the paint liquid in the storage barrel 16 can be sprayed out from the discharge hole 17, and the painting operation of the shell of the pressure transmitter is realized; along with keeping off the continuation of material cover 17 and rotating the in-process in the breach 18 by the below, keep off material cover 15 this moment and can shelter from discharge opening 17, the unable discharge opening 17 blowout of following of lacquer liquid that is located the 16 inner chambers of storage section of thick bamboo to prevent at the pressure transmitter shell in proper order transportation process, lacquer liquid falls between adjacent pressure transmitter shell, thereby avoid causing the waste of lacquer liquid, also reduced the subsequent clearance degree of difficulty of transport assembly simultaneously.
Example 2
Referring to fig. 1, in the paint spraying apparatus for producing the intelligent pressure transmitter of the internet of things, in the embodiment, compared with embodiment 1, a scraper 11 is rotatably disposed at the bottom of a supporting top plate 9, a lower end of the scraper 11 is attached to the upper portion of a conveyor belt 4, and the scraper 11 is connected to the supporting top plate 9 through an elastic body 10.
Under the action of the elastic body 10, the scraper 11 can be supported on the upper part of the conveyer belt 4, and along with the running of the conveyer belt 4, the paint liquid attached to the upper part of the conveyer belt 4 can be further scraped by the scraper 11, so that the conveyer belt 4 can be further cleaned.
Specifically, the elastic body 10 is a spring.
